Course Description:
The introduction of osseointegrated
implants to North American Dentistry revolutionized the treatment of totally
edentulous patients. As innovative treatment options have become apparent,
there has been a concomitant renewed interest in the principle of complete
denture prosthodontics, especially with regard to the application of these
principles to implant-supported overdentures.
This
E-Learning Course will review the theory and practice of complete denture
treatment in an interactive way and gives the participant the opportunity
to apply what they have learned into their practice.
Course Objectives:
Upon completion of this Online Program,
participants will be able to:
- Implement diagnosis and treatment planning for edentulous patients
- Understand the anatomy and physiology of the totally edentulous mouth
- Make complete denture impressions and occlusions
- Plan implant-supported overdentures and methods of attachment
- Analyze insertion and post-insertion care
- Identify common causes of failure, problems, and errors
